PLEASE HELP ME VERY URGENT 20 points Part A: Factor 3x2a2 − 5xa2 − 2a2. Show your work. (4 points) Part B: Factor x2 − 10x + 25. Show your work. (3 points) Part C: Factor x2 − 81. Show your work. (3 points)

PartA Factor 3x^2a^2 − 5xa^2 − 2a^2.
3x^2a^2 − 5xa^2 − 2a^2=
a^2(3x^2 − 5x − 2)=
a^2((x-2)*(x+(1/3))) Part B: Factor x^2 − 10x + 25. x^2 − 10x + 25.= (x-5)*(x-5) Part C: Factor x^2 − 81. Show your work. x^2 − 81=(x-9)*(x+9)
